Origins of Color
<https://the-center-for-book-arts.myshopify.com/collections/spring-courses/products/origins-of-color-saturday-sunday-august-3-4>
Saturday & Sunday, August 3 & 411-5pm
$350.00
Instructor: Karen Gorst
During this workshop we will learn the basic processes for making
traditional pigments. We will levigate earth, grind malachite stones, make
colors from vegetable sources, and precipitate lakes. Once the colors are
made we will use our pigments to make paint and ink.
